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
845730324 4965139750 293867 0597932 8057669803
8760981420 0371542034
8760981420 0371542034
623586 8746079 509721 7830443
All about undefined
Interested in learning more?
8760981420 0371542034
623586 8746079 509721 7830443
See more
0519965 387 934656111
699636924 22 51225766310
See more
01875625441 59485 878241
6435 79 578 2183530006
See more